Authorities are intensifying their investigation into the tragic murder of a 21-year-old man, who was reportedly abducted before his untimely death. As part of their inquiries, police are currently searching for a distinctive pair of Louis Vuitton trainers valued at £1,000, believed to be linked to the case.

The Incident

The young victim’s body was discovered in a secluded area, prompting an urgent investigation by local law enforcement. Initial reports suggest he was taken against his will, leading to a widespread manhunt for those responsible. Officers are keen to gather any information related to the circumstances of his disappearance and subsequent death.

The Trainers’ Significance

The high-end Louis Vuitton trainers, which are not only expensive but also highly recognisable, are seen as a potential key to unlocking details about the crime. Detectives hope that anyone who may have seen the shoes or has information about their whereabouts will come forward. Their distinctiveness could provide crucial evidence, potentially linking them to the suspects involved in the kidnapping and murder.
